- CityWalk - Towards energy responsible places: establishing walkable cities in the Danube Region (Interreg Danube) (EN) | This is the most important starting point of our new CityWalk2.0 project. We strongly build on the heritage of CityWalk project while avoiding any overlaps. CityWalk had a planning orientation with a walkability focus and targeted mostly the city level, CityWalk2.0 focuses on implementing the transformation both on the city and citizen level.

- (EN), TuneOurBlock (Transforming urban quarters to human scale environments) (EN) | TuneOurBlock (Transforming urban quarters to human scale environments: applying superblock concepts for different urban structures) – Urban Europe Project no. 875022 (https://jpi-urbaneurope.eu/project/tuneourblock/). The ongoing TuneOurBlock project is led by TUW (PP4) and validates, internationalizes, and expands the Superblock concept as policy and planning strategy for transformational urban adaptation. Municipal planners, practitioners, researchers, and NGOs, co-create effective and transferrable guidelines, policy options and tools for implementing Superblocks in varied urban contexts. CityWalk2.0 will be able learn from TuneOurBlock, regarding recommendations for empowering Superblock implementations in European cities and the general knowledge for how to effectively approach transformational urban interventions.
